The end-to-end principle in distributed systems

The end-to-end principle in distributed systems

8/19/2021

link

https://www.tedinski.com/2019/02/27/end-to-end-principle.html

summary

This blog post explores the concept of the "end-to-end principle" and its significance in the design and functioning of technological systems. The author explains that the end-to-end principle suggests that complex systems should be designed to be as simple as possible, with intelligence and decision-making distributed to the ends of the system rather than centrally. The post discusses the history and background of the end-to-end principle, highlighting its benefits such as resilience, adaptability, and user empowerment. It also explores various examples, including the internet and encryption, to further illustrate the importance of this principle in driving innovation and protecting individual rights.

tags

end-to-end principle ꞏ computer networks ꞏ internet architecture ꞏ network protocols ꞏ information flow ꞏ decentralized systems ꞏ network design ꞏ network security ꞏ network reliability ꞏ data transmission ꞏ packet switching ꞏ data integrity ꞏ network efficiency ꞏ network governance ꞏ internet infrastructure ꞏ network congestion ꞏ network scalability ꞏ network performance ꞏ network abstraction ꞏ data privacy ꞏ network standards ꞏ network management ꞏ information security ꞏ network architecture ꞏ network topology ꞏ peer-to-peer networks ꞏ client-server model ꞏ network neutrality ꞏ fault tolerance ꞏ network layers ꞏ network optimization ꞏ network economics ꞏ network evolution ꞏ network transparency ꞏ network interoperability ꞏ network censorship ꞏ network privacy ꞏ network innovation ꞏ network resilience ꞏ network access ꞏ network decentralization ꞏ network latency